Effects of Multidomain Intervention on Cognitive Function in Community-dwelling Elderly
The aging population has contributed to an increase in cognitive decline. To mitigate the rise in the dementia population, it is crucial to prevent cognitive decline in older adults with normal functioning, subjective cognitive decline (SCD), and mild cognitive impairment (MCI). Maintaining cognitive abilities as early as possible is essential for improved overall health and quality of life.
Healthcare for the elderly should focus on strengthening health promotion related to aging factors, such as cognitive function, mobility, nutrition, chronic disease management, oral health, fall prevention, transportation safety, psychosocial factors, and sleep. Additionally, as the etiology of dementia is multifactorial, numerous studies have been devoted to multidomain intervention, targeting multiple factors and domains in combination to enhance functions. The cumulative or synergistic effects of multidomain have garnered significant attention for their effectiveness in improving or maintaining the function of the elderly.
Therefore, this study aims to evaluate the effects of multidomain intervention, including combined physical and cognitive training, nutrition, chronic disease management, oral health, fall prevention, transportation safety, psychosocial factors, and sleep, on cognitive function in community-dwelling older adults.

Experimental: intervention grou[
Behavioral: multidomain intervention Dosage: a 2-hour session once a week for 12 weeks.
Each multidomain intervention session includes 1 hour of combined physical (balance, strength and aerobic exercises) and cognitive (attention, memory, calculation, visual-spatial ability, processing speed and executive function) training and 1 hour of risk factor prevention and management strategies (nutrition, chronic disease management, oral health, fall prevention and transportation safety, psychosocial factors and sleep).

Change scores of Color Trials Test (CTT)
Time Frame: baseline, after the intervention 12 weeks
|
The CTT is used to access executive function.
For Part 1, the respondent uses a pencil to rapidly connect circles numbered 1-25 in sequence.
For Part 2, the respondent rapidly connects numbered circles in sequence, but alternates between pink and yellow.
The length of time to complete each trial is recorded, along with qualitative features of performance indicative of brain dysfunction, such as near-misses, prompts, number sequence errors, and color sequence errors.

Change scores of Stroop test
Time Frame: baseline, after the intervention 12 weeks
|
The participants will be tested under congruent and incongruent conditions.
In the congruent condition, the participant will name the color ink of a word which is consistent with the written color name; whereas in the incongruent condition the participant will name the color ink differs from the written color name.
The time to complete the task will be calculated for each condition.
Shorter time and less error indicate better inhibitory control.

Change scores of Digit symbol substitution test (DSST) of Wechsler Adult Intelligence Scale-Third Edition (WAIS-III)
Time Frame: baseline, after the intervention 12 weeks
|
The DSST is used to assess information processing speed.
The DSST involves a key consisting of the numbers 1-9, each paired with a unique, easy-to-draw symbol such as a "V", "+" or ">".
Participant is asked to match symbols to numbers and copy the symbols into spaces within a 120-second timeframe.
More correct symbols indicate better information processing speed.

Change scores of the Everyday Cognition scales-12 items (ECog-12)
Time Frame: baseline, after the intervention 12 weeks
|
The ECog-12 is developed as an informant-rated report of cognitively mediated functional abilities in older adults.
The ECog-12 asks participants to rate their current ability to perform cognitively mediated daily tasks related to everyday memory, language, visuospatial abilities, and executive functions compared with their ability to do the same task 10 years ago.
Items are rated on a scale of 1-4, with 1 = Better or no change and 4 = Consistently much worse.
The global, executive, and memory ECog-12 sub-domain scores are generated by averaging over the component items (sum of items/number of items) to maintain a range of 1 to 4 (with higher scores reflecting greater self-reported SCD).

Change scores of Timed up and go (TUG)
Time Frame: baseline, after the intervention 12 weeks
|
The TUG assesses the dynamic balance ability and functional mobility.
The participants will be required to stand up from a chair, walk 3 meters, turn around, walk back to the chair, and sit down.
The time to complete the TUG test has been shown to be a good indicator to detect potential fallers in frail elderly.
The test-retest reliability of TUG on individuals with cognitive impairment is excellent.

Change scores of Short Physical Performance Battery (SPPB)
Time Frame: baseline, after the intervention 12 weeks
|
The SPPB is an objective assessment tool for global physical function.
The SPPB is a group of measures that combines the results of the side-by-side, semi-tandem and tandem stands (10 s), and 4 m walk test at a comfortable speed, and 5 quickly sit to stand.
It has been used as a predictive tool for possible disability and can aid in the monitoring of function in older people.
The scores range from 0 (worst performance) to 12 (best performance).
The SPPB has been shown to have predictive validity showing a gradient of risk for mortality, nursing home admission, and disability.

Change scores of 15-item Geriatric Depression Scale (GDS-15)
Time Frame: baseline, after the intervention 12 weeks
|
The GDS-15 is a self-report scale used to evaluate depressive state in elderly individuals.
The score range is 0-15, and a score of 5 or greater is taken as a possible indicator of depression.
